The name Crescencio originates from the Latin word 'crescens,' which means 'growing' or 'increasing.' It conveys the idea of growth, development, and continuous progress, symbolizing a person who is flourishing or evolving positively.

Fun Fact About Crescencio

The root 'cresc-' in Crescencio is also the base for English words like 'crescendo,' a term used in music to indicate a gradual increase in loudness. This connection highlights the name's association with growth and intensification.

The Meaning and Etymology of Crescencio The name Crescencio is deeply rooted in the Latin word "crescens," which means "growing" or "increasing." This etymology beautifully encapsulates the essence of growth, progress, and flourishing. Imagine naming your child with a word that inherently wishes them continual development and success — it’s like embedding a hopeful future within their identity.

In the Spanish language, Crescencio has been embraced as a traditional male name, carrying the legacy of its Latin origins forward through the centuries. It’s fascinating how a name can serve as a bridge between ancient times and modern-day cultures.

Origin Story and Cultural Significance Crescencio is primarily Spanish in origin but draws heavily from Latin roots. The name has been popular in various Spanish-speaking countries, often chosen for its classic and dignified aura. In Hispanic cultures, names are more than labels; they are a link to family history, religion, and personal aspirations.

One particularly interesting aspect is Crescencio’s religious significance. The name is connected to Saint Crescens (San Crescencio), a disciple of the Apostle Paul and a bishop, revered in Christian traditions. This association adds a spiritual dimension to the name, symbolizing faith and spiritual growth — a truly beautiful layer of meaning.
